#e61661 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e61661 is composed of 90.2% red, 8.6% green and 38%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 90.4% magenta, 57.8% yellow and 9.8% black. It has a hue angle of 338.4 degrees, a saturation of 82.5% and a lightness of 49.4%. #e61661 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ff2cc2 with #cd0000. Closest websafe color is: #ff0066.

Shades and Tints of #e61661

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0f0106 is the darkest color, while #fffcfd is the lightest one.

Color Blindness Simulator

Below, you can see how #e61661 is perceived by people affected by a color vision deficiency. This can be useful if you need to ensure your color combinations are accessible to color-blind users.

Monochromacy
  • #5d5d5d Achromatopsia 0.005% of the population
  • #784f5e Atypical Achromatopsia 0.001% of the population
Dichromacy
  • #7b7c8b Protanopia 1% of men
  • #94785c Deuteranopia 1% of men
  • #e53434 Tritanopia 0.001% of the population
Trichromacy
  • #a2577c Protanomaly 1% of men, 0.01% of women
  • #b1545e Deuteranomaly 6% of men, 0.4% of women
  • #e52944 Tritanomaly 0.01% of the population
